Fixed #18182 -- Made is_usable_password check if hashing algorithm is correct

The display of the ReadOnlyPasswordHashWidget has also been improved to
distinguish empty/unusable password from erroneous password.
Fixed #18453 also.
Thanks danielr and Leo for the reports and Moritz Sichert for the
initial patch.
